Asosiy farq – tizim yondashuvi va tizim tahlili
Tizim yondashuvi va tizim tahlili tizimni ishlab chiqish hayotiy tsiklini muhokama qilishda tez-tez ishlatiladigan ikkita atamadir. Tizim muayyan vazifa yoki vazifalarni bajarish uchun tashkil etilgan butun birlikdir. Tizim kiritish, chiqish, qayta ishlash, qayta aloqa va nazoratdan iborat. Tizim ko'plab quyi tizimlar yoki komponentlardan iborat bo'lishi mumkin. Tizim ulanish, hamkorlik, muvofiqlashtirish, boshqarish kabi ko'plab xususiyatlarga ega. Tizimning kichik qismlari o'rtasida aloqa bo'lishi kerak. Tizimning kichik bo'limlari o'rtasida hamkorlik va muvofiqlashtirish bo'lishi kerak. Dasturiy ta'minotni ishlab chiqishda tashkilot tomonidan ma'lum bir jarayon mavjud. U tizimni ishlab chiqish hayotiy tsikli (SDLC) deb ataladi. Bu yuqori sifatli dasturiy ta'minotni loyihalash, ishlab chiqish va sinab ko'rishga yordam beradi. Tizim yondashuvi va tizim tahlili SDLC bilan bog'liq ikkita atamadir. SDLC ning asosiy bosqichlari - texnik-iqtisodiy asoslash, tizim tahlili, tizimni loyihalash, ishlab chiqish, sinovdan o'tkazish, texnik xizmat ko'rsatish. Shuning uchun tizim tahlili SDLC bosqichidir. Bu tizim nima qila olishini belgilaydi. Tizimli yondashuv - bu muammoni hal qilishning tizimli jarayoni. Tizim yondashuvi va tizim tahlili oʻrtasidagi asosiy farq shundan iboratki, tizimli yondashuv tizimni ishlab chiqish hayotiy siklida (SDLC) qoʻllanilishi mumkin boʻlgan muammolarni hal qilish metodologiyasi boʻlib, tizim tahlili esa tizimni ishlab chiqish hayotiy tsiklining bosqichidir.
Tizim yondashuvi nima?
Tizim turli komponentlar va xususiyatlarni bildiradi. Har bir tizimda erishish uchun ma'lum maqsadlar mavjud. Tizim ma'lum bir vazifa yoki vazifalarni bajarish uchun kiritish, chiqarish va qayta ishlash qurilmalarini o'z ichiga oladi. Odatda, tizim ma'lum qoidalar va siyosatlar bilan qurilgan. Birinchidan, muammo tizim yo'nalishi yordamida aniqlanadi. Keyin muammoni hal qilish uchun mumkin bo'lgan yechim topilishi kerak. Tizimning o'ziga xos chegarasi bor. Tizimning asosiy xususiyatlaridan biri uning quyi tizimlarga boʻlinishidir.
Muammoni hal qilish uchun oʻrnatilgan muammoni hal qilish metodologiyasidan foydalanilganda, u ilmiy usul deb nomlanadi. Ushbu usul bir necha bosqichlarni o'z ichiga oladi. Birinchidan, haqiqiy dunyo hodisalarini aniqlash muhimdir. Keyin hodisalarning sabablari va oqibatlari haqida gipotezani shakllantirish kerak. Keyin gipotezani eksperiment yordamida sinab ko'rish kerak. Tajribalar natijalarini baholagandan so'ng, gipoteza haqida xulosaga kelish oson. Umuman olganda, tizimli yondashuv muammolarni hal qilishning tizimli jarayonidir.
Muammoni hal qilish va unga yechim topish uchun bir qancha tadbirlar mavjud. Birinchidan, tizimli fikrlashdan foydalanib, muammo nima ekanligini aniqlash kerak. Tizimli fikrlash - bu ko'rib chiqilayotgan har qanday vaziyatda tizimlar, quyi tizimlar va tizimlarning tarkibiy qismlarini topishdir. Keyin muqobil echimlarni baholash va ishlab chiqish mumkin. Hammasidan muammoni hal qilish uchun eng yaxshi echimlarni tanlash kerak. Nihoyat, tanlangan yechim ishlab chiqiladi va amalga oshiriladi. Amalga oshirish rejasida amalga oshirishni yakunlash uchun zarur bo'lgan resurslar, tadbirlar va vaqt mavjud.
Tizim tahlili nima?
Axborot tizimiga tizimli yondashuvni qoʻllash tizimni ishlab chiqish hayotiy tsikli (SDLC) deb nomlanadi. SDLC ning asosiy bosqichlari rejalashtirish, tizim tahlili, tizimlarni loyihalash, ishlab chiqish, tizimni sinovdan o'tkazish va texnik xizmat ko'rsatishdir. Rejalashtirishda muammoning ko'lami aniqlanadi. Bu bosqichda resurslar, xarajat, vaqt va boshqalar hisobga olinadi.
Keyingi qadam tizim tahlili. Bu oxirgi foydalanuvchi uchun zarur bo'lgan funktsional talablarni chuqur o'rganishdir. Tizim tahlili - bu tizimni o'rganish va maqsadlarni aniqlash. Bu faktlarni to'plash va izohlash, muammoni aniqlash va tizimni uning tarkibiy qismlariga ajratish jarayonidir. Tizim tahlili barcha komponentlar vazifani bajarish uchun ishlashini ta'minlashga yordam beradi. Tizim tahlilining natijalari tizimni loyihalash uchun kirish hisoblanadi.
Tizimni loyihalashda u tizim spetsifikatsiyasini ishlab chiqarish uchun. Tizimni loyihalashtirishga kirish tizim tahlili bosqichining funktsional talablari hisoblanadi. Tizim dizayni jarayon dizayni, ma'lumotlar dizayni va foydalanuvchi interfeysi dizaynini o'z ichiga oladi. Jarayonni loyihalash - bu taklif qilingan tizim uchun zarur bo'lgan kompyuter dasturlarini ishlab chiqishga qaratilgan dizayn jarayoni. Ma'lumotlarni loyihalash tizimning ER diagrammalarini modellashtirishni o'z ichiga oladi. Foydalanuvchi interfeysi dizayni oxirgi foydalanuvchi va tizimning o'zaro ta'siriga qaratilgan. Unda tizimni boshqarish uchun displey ekranlari mavjud. Sinov bosqichi tavsiya etilgan tizim natijalarining talab qilinadigan maqsadlarga javob berishini tasdiqlash va tekshirishdan iborat. Texnik xizmat koʻrsatish bosqichida tizimni yaxshilash uchun yangi funksiyalar qoʻshilishi mumkin.
Tizim yondashuvi va tizim tahlili oʻrtasidagi oʻxshashlik nimada?
Tizim yondashuvi ham, tizim tahlili ham tizimni ishlab chiqish hayotiy tsikli (SDLC) bilan bogʻliq
Tizim yondashuvi va tizim tahlili oʻrtasidagi farq nima?
Tizim yondashuvi va tizim tahlili |
|
Tizimli yondashuv - muammoni aniqlash va kerakli yechimlarni ishlab chiqish uchun tizim yoʻnalishidan foydalanadigan muammolarni hal qilish metodologiyasi. | Tizim tahlili faktlarni toʻplash va izohlash, muammoni aniqlash va tizimni uning tarkibiy qismlariga ajratish jarayonidir. |
Asosiy diqqat | |
Tizimli yondashuv muammoni hal qilishga qaratilgan tizimli jarayondir. | Tizim tahlili tizim nima qilishi kerakligiga e'tibor qaratadi. |
Xulosa- Tizim yondashuvi va tizim tahlili
Tizim kiritish, chiqish, qayta ishlash, fikr-mulohaza va nazoratdan iborat. Tizim ko'plab quyi tizimlar yoki komponentlardan iborat bo'lishi mumkin. Dasturiy ta'minotni ishlab chiqishda tashkilot tomonidan ma'lum bir jarayon mavjud. U tizimni ishlab chiqish hayotiy tsikli (SDLC) deb ataladi. Tizim yondashuvi va tizim tahlili SDLC bilan bog'liq ikkita atamadir. Ushbu maqolada tizim yondashuvi va tizim tahlili o'rtasidagi farq muhokama qilindi. Tizimli yondashuv va tizim tahlili o'rtasidagi farq shundaki, tizimli yondashuv tizimni ishlab chiqishning hayot aylanishiga (SDLC) qo'llanilishi mumkin bo'lgan muammolarni hal qilish metodologiyasi bo'lib, tizim tahlili esa tizimni ishlab chiqish hayot tsiklining bosqichidir.